Docusign Envelope ID:FA6A2103-9CB7-43F8-92FD-F6CBE7F74F2D <br /> DEPARTMENT OF STATE HEALTH SERVICES <br /> MEMORANDUM OF UNDERSTANDING DSHS <br /> MOU No.HHS001454300039 <br /> APT E 0� <br /> This Memorandum of Understanding(MOU),is entered into between the Texas Department of <br /> State Health Services (DSHS), and the City of San Marcos (the"Water Utility" or the <br /> "WU"),who are collectively referred to herein as the "Parties." <br /> I.PURPOSE <br /> The DSHS wastewater monitoring program works with local health departments and water utilities <br /> to track pathogens in wastewater and obtain high-quality,community-level data that helps protect <br /> public health in Texas. The program's aim is to assess emerging or endemic microorganisms that <br /> cause disease by examining wastewater from distinct municipal sewersheds.Program activities shall <br /> be delivered in collaboration with the WU. <br /> II.AUTHORITY <br /> The Parties enter into this MOU under the authority of the Texas Government Code Chapter <br /> 531 and the Texas Health and Safety Code Chapters 12 and 8 L <br /> III.LIAISONS AND NOTICES <br /> The Parties will maintain designated liaisons during the entire term of the MOU. The Parties will <br /> communicate in writing any subsequent changes in liaison personnel.
